For the academic year 2022-2023, the average acceptance rate of Most Searched Online Schools In New Jersey is 70.48%. The yield, also known as enrollment rate, is 24.34%. A total of 56,790 have applied, 40,028 admitted, and 9,741 students have enrolled one of Most Searched Online Schools In New Jersey.

Rutgers University-New Brunswick is the tightest school to admit with 66.29% acceptance rate, and Saint Elizabeth University has the second lowest acceptance rate of 71.92%.
